Protein Domain
Type: Domain
Description: This entry represents the SH2 domain of VAV1 from vertebrates.VAV1 (also known as proto-oncogene vav) is expressed predominantly in the hematopoietic system and it plays an important role in the development and activation of B and T cells [, , ]. It is activated by tyrosine phosphorylation to function as a guanine nucleotide exchange factor (GEF) for Rho GTPases following cell surface receptor activation, triggering various effects such as cytoskeletal reorganization, transcription regulation, cell cycle progression, and calcium mobilization [, ]. It also serves as a scaffold protein and has been shown to interact with Ku70, Socs1, Janus kinase 2, SIAH2, S100B, Abl gene, ZAP-70, SLP76, and Syk, among others []. The VAV protein family members are multiple domain proteins, including Vav from flies and VAV1/2/3 from mammals. VAV1 predominates in hematopoietic cells, whereas VAV2 and VAV3 are more broadly expressed. They have a calponin homology (CH) domain, an acidic domain (AC), a Dbl homology (DH) domain, a pleckstrin homology (PH) domain, a cysteine-rich (CR) domain containing a zinc finger, and a complex region with SH2 and SH3 domains. Therefore they may participate in the activity of several pathways [, ]. They are signal transducer proteins that couple tyrosine kinase signals with the activation of the Rho/Rac GTPases, [, , ].

Protein Domain
Type: Domain
Description: The adaptor protein 3BP2/SH3BP2 is a cytoplasmic adaptor that contributes to the regulation of immune responses []. The protein-tyrosine kinase Syk phosphorylates 3BP2 which results in the activation of Rac1 through the interaction with the SH2 domain of Vav1 and induces the binding to the SH2 domain of the upstream protein-tyrosine kinase Lyn and enhances its kinase activity []. 3BP2 has a positive regulatory role in IgE-mediated mast cell activation []. In lymphocytes, engagement of T cell or B cell receptors triggers tyrosine phosphorylation of 3BP2 []. 3BP2 is required for the proliferation of B cells and B cell receptor signaling. Mutations in the 3BP2 gene are responsible for cherubism resulting in excessive bone resorption in the jaw [].This entry represents the SH2 domain of SH3BP2.
